Alright, let's dive into the details of getting a MacBook: 1. **Rating on Economic Viability (Scale of 1-10):** - MacBooks are generally viewed as premium devices. They are well-engineered, come with robust software and are backed by Apple's after-sales service. However, they are pricier than many other laptops in the market. - **Rating: 8.** High score due to product quality, brand reputation, and resale value. Points are deducted because they can be more expensive than other brands with similar specifications. 2. **Joy * Frequency / Cost Formula:** - **Joy:** Assuming a MacBook brings you considerable joy due to its design, operating system, and user experience. - **Frequency:** You might use it daily for tasks such as work, studies, entertainment, etc. - **Cost:** Depending on the model, MacBooks can range from $999 (MacBook Air) to over $2000 (MacBook Pro with advanced specifications). - If we assume maximum joy as 10, daily usage (365 times a year), and an average cost of $1,400: **Joy * Frequency / Cost = 10 * 365 / 1400 ≈ 2.6** (The higher the value, the better the reward/effort ratio.) 3. **Website Link:** - You can purchase a MacBook directly from Apple's official website: [Apple Store](https://www.apple.com/shop/buy-mac) 4. **Potential Downsides and Advisories:** - **Cost:** MacBooks are premium and can be expensive. - **Compatibility:** Some software, especially specialized ones, may not be available for macOS. - **Upgradability:** Modern MacBooks don't offer much in terms of hardware upgrades. - **Ports:** Newer MacBooks have limited ports, usually only USB-C/Thunderbolt, which might require you to purchase additional dongles or hubs. *Reference:* [Apple MacBook Reviews](https://www.techradar.com/reviews/pc-mac/laptops-portable-pcs/macbook) 5. **Less Expensive Alternatives:** - **Dell XPS Series:** Known for its build quality and performance. - **Microsoft Surface Laptop:** Offers a premium feel and performance, somewhat akin to a MacBook. - **HP Spectre Series:** High-end laptops with sleek designs. - **Asus ZenBook Series:** Great design with good performance. You can check these alternatives on respective brand's official websites or stores like [Best Buy](https://www.bestbuy.com/), [Amazon](https://www.amazon.com/), etc. Remember, while MacBooks are undeniably premium and of high quality, whether it's the right choice for you depends on your needs, preferences, and budget.
